"Gil" Calls Down San Juan

Level 8 : Blinds 400/800, 800 ante

"Gil" bet 2,500 from early position on a flop of Q510 and was called by a player in middle position and Jon San Juan on the button.

The turn was the 10 and action checked to San Juan who bet 9,000. Only Gil called.

The 6 fell on the river and Gil checked over to San Juan again. San Juan then bet 15,500 and Gil took a minute before calling.

San Juan showed J9 for a missed straight draw, while Gil turned over KK to win the pot.

Garcia Shows Down a Set

Level 8 : Blinds 400/800, 800 ante
Beltran Garcia
Beltran Garcia

Beltran Garcia raised to 1,800 under the gun and a player in middle position three-bet to 5,800. Garcia called and they went heads-up to the K38 flop.

The middle-position player continued for 3,600 and Garcia called. The turn was the 9 and Garcia's opponent bet another 4,000. Garcia then raised to 15,000 and the middle-position player called.

Both players checked the 6 river and Garcia showed 99 for a set to win the pot.

Santi Wins a Flip to Double Off Perazzi

Level 8 : Blinds 400/800, 800 ante

Eduardo Santi moved all in for 27,000 from the cutoff as Pier Angelo Perazzi put him at risk in the small blind.

Eduardo Santi: A8 All in
Pier Angelo Perazzi: 77

The flop came 8KJ and Santi took the lead with a pair of eights. The rest of the board ran out 52 and he survived the coin flip to earn a double up.

Perez Scoops a Massive Three-Way All In

Level 8 : Blinds 400/800, 800 ante

A player in the hijack bet 2,200 on a flop of 765 and Alejandro Perez raised to 7,500 in the big blind. Another opponent in middle position called, as did the hijack.

All three players checked the 7 turn. Perez then bet 19,000 on the 4 river and the middle-position player moved all in for 53,700. The hijack took a minute before reshoving, and Perez snap-called for his last 65,000.

The middle-position player showed 74 for a full house, the hijack had A8 for a straight, but Perez slammed down 76 for the nuts.

"Vamos," he yelled out as he scooped the pot, earning a double up off the hijack while sending his other opponent to the rail.

"Take it easy," Stefan Cupic called out from another table.

"Three-way all in," Perez replied.

Stevic Holds For a Massive Double Off Tamm

Level 8 : Blinds 400/800, 800 ante

Alexander Stevic bet 5,000 from the button on a flop of Q103 and Taago Tamm raised to 18,500 in early position. Stevic called and the 4 fell on the turn.

Tamm slowed down and checked as Stevic bet 20,000. Tamm then moved all in and Stevic snap-called for 88,500.

Stevic showed AA and needed to hold as Tamm had KJ for a straight draw. The 6 river was safe for Stevic and he earned the massive double up in a pot worth more than 200,000.

Insua, Mercuri Take Turns Winning All Ins

Level 9 : Blinds 500/1,000, 1,000 ante

Angel Insua was all in for his last 15,000 from the button and up against an opponent in the cutoff.

Angel Insua: 1010 All in
Opponent: A7

The cutoff made a pair on the 976 flop, but Insua's tens remained in the lead through the K turn and 6 river to earn him a double up.

The next hand, Insua opened to 2,000 and the button moved all in for 20,000. Danilo Mercuri reshoved in the small blind and Insua got out of the way.

All-In Player: A10 All in
Danilo Mercuri: QQ

Mercuri hit top set on the Q83 flop, while the rest of the board came 46 to send his opponent to the rail.

Ten Cate Falls Again as Dokukin Hits the River

Level 9 : Blinds 500/1,000, 1,000 ante

Jonas ten Cate, on his second bullet of the day, moved all in for 15,000 from the hijack on a flop of 5Q9 and Aleksejs Dokukin put him at risk on the button.

Jonas ten Cate: Q6 All in
Aleksejs Dokukin: 97

Ten Cate was ahead with a pair of queens as the turn came the 4 to give Dokukin a flush draw. "That's a bad card for me," Ten Cate said going to the river, which came the A to give Dokukin his flush and send Ten Cate back to the rail.
